Is Oak Furniture Land furniture made in China?

We source the majority of our furniture directly from manufacturers based in the UK, China , Vietnam and India, these are our Tier 1 suppliers. Our Tier 1 suppliers source timber and raw materials from their suppliers based in the USA, Europe, China, Vietnam and India.

Is Oak Furniture Land eco friendly?

Oak Furniture Land customers cannot be sure of where the wood in the furniture they’re buying is coming from, due to a lack of publicly available information on sustainable sourcing. ... WWF’s Timber Scorecard has now been reviewed to take account of progress, but Oak Furniture Land still scored ‘zero trees ‘.

Is Oak Furniture Land British?

Oak Furnitureland is a British furniture retailer specialising in fully assembled hardwood cabinet and dining furniture, and sofa ranges. The company has stores across the UK, with its headquarters located in Swindon in Wiltshire, England.

What happened Oak furnitureland?

Oak Furnitureland has been acquired by global investment management firm , Davidson Kempner Capital Management. The sum agreed on as part of the deal is undisclosed. ... Alex Fisher, the companies’ current CEO will continue to lead the management team. All 1491 employees have also been transferred as part of the deal.
